1851-O Silver Three Cent, MS65
Sole Branch Mint Issue, CAC
1851-O 3CS MS65 PCGS. CAC. The 1851-O silver three cent is a
desirable collectible, as 1851 was the first year of issue and New
Orleans was the only branch mint used for the denomination. It is
the smallest coin ever produced by the U.S. Mint, both in size and
weight, and ideal for buying a newly-issued three-cent postage
stamp. This well-preserved Gem displays frosty luster on
coruscating champagne-silver surfaces. The strike is soft, due in
part to inherently thin planchets, but this does not detract from
the overall delightful eye appeal.(Registry values: N1793)Coin Index Numbers: (NGC ID# 22YY, PCGS# 3665, Greysheet# 3640)
Weight: 0.80 grams
Metal: 75% Silver, 25% Copper
